As part of Allianz Re’s ‘Data Office’, your mission will be to facilitate insights and informed business decisions based on reliable data. You will play an active role in realizing the global data strategy of Allianz Re and the wider Allianz organization. This role offers a highly interesting, engaging, and varied cross-functional and international work environment, allowing you to utilize your data and advanced analytics capabilities to explore diverse aspects of (re-)insurance. In this role, you will have a comprehensive understanding of how Allianz Re’s business processes and applications function, and you manage changes related to our data landscape. You are technical expert for data management, (advanced) analytics and reporting solutions. Your main focus will be on the creation of a future ready data environment to allow fully integrated and automated cat and not cat portfolio modelling and related analytics. How can you make an impact? You will: Conceptually model end to end data flows for cat and not cat portfolio models Understand in depth how premium risk is calculated and how the related portfolio models function Conceptually design data pipelines and data (consumption) models incl. reports, dashboards, and (advanced) analytics Harmonize input and output data including key concepts and reference values Integrate a data quality framework Act as an expert consultant for diverse stakeholders from AZ Re Business and Data Office Specify change requirements and oversee implementation, coordinate testing, productive rollout, and provide training Collaborate with and guide onshore and offshore development teams Identifying opportunities to enhance efficiency and process automation Perform data quality assessments and ad-hoc (advanced) analysis What are you made of • University degree or similar tertiary education, ideally in computer science, statistics/data science, (financial) mathematics or a related subject • A minimum of 5 years of work experience • Excellent understanding of finance-related concepts, actuarial knowledge for PC insurance • Strong conceptual and analytical capabilities • Extensive technical expertise in data, databases, data (vault) modelling, dashboard creation, (advanced) analytics, and application design principles • Strong technical foundation with e.g. Azure Synapse, Azure AI Foundry, MS Fabric, Databricks • Significant expertise in portfolio modelling • Knowledge of insurance and associated processes at Allianz, including systems, and applications • Experience in writing specifications • Experience in leading transformation projects • Positive, can-do attitude, service-oriented, analytical, and pragmatic • Project experience • Effective communicator capable of explaining complex concepts, models, and results • Strong ability to collaborate across functions, organizations, and cultures • Excellent command of English and willingness to work in an international team • Previous experience in business related functions (i.e. Sales, Operations, Claims, Underwriting, Investment Management, Asset Management, Consulting, Product Development, Finance, Market Management, Digital / Tech etc.) is a plus • Experience applying ChatGPT, Generative AI, and Ethical AI solution Do we have what you need?
